So, how do people actually slim their faces? One of the most popular methods is through contouring with makeup. This involves using darker shades to create shadows and lighter shades to highlight areas you want to bring forward. Strategic highlighting and shading can define the cheekbones, narrow the nose, and sharpen the jawline. Beyond makeup, hairstyles also play a crucial role. Certain haircuts, like long layers or face-framing pieces, can visually elongate the face. And of course, there are lifestyle factors like reducing sodium intake to minimize water retention, and even facial exercises that promise to tone facial muscles (though their effectiveness is debated).

Ready to refine your face-slimming game? Here are a few practical tips to make the process more effective and enjoyable:
- Master the Art of Contouring: Don't just slap on bronzer! Learn your face shape and understand where to place shadows and highlights for the most natural-looking results. Watch tutorials, experiment with different products, and don't be afraid to blend, blend, blend!
- Choose the Right Hairstyle: Consult with a stylist who understands face shapes and can recommend cuts that flatter your features. Consider adding volume at the crown of your head to elongate the face.
- Hydrate, Hydrate, Hydrate: Drinking plenty of water helps flush out excess sodium and reduces bloating. It also keeps your skin looking healthy and radiant, which is a bonus!
- Practice Good Posture: Believe it or not, good posture can affect the appearance of your face and neck. Sitting up straight and keeping your chin up can create a more defined jawline.
- Be Patient and Realistic: Results take time, and no technique will drastically change your appearance overnight. Focus on gradual improvements and celebrating small victories. Remember, the goal is to enhance your natural beauty, not to completely transform yourself.
